General Purpose of the Position

Assists in directing the activities of a group of hourly employees in an area of work that involves the cleaning, teardown and/or re-manufacturing of electronic and mechatronic assemblies. Work involves an understanding of plant operations. This position works under minimal supervision.

Job Duties and Responsibilities
  • Achieve daily production and annual Lead goals.
  • Coordinate staff, parts, and process flow to minimize work in progress, eliminate shortages, and maximize efficiency.
  • Monitor daily and weekly overtime ensuring policy compliance.
  • Work closely with Manager/Supervisor on performance related issues and employee performance reviews.
  • Review time records and schedule vacation for employees.
  • Maintain discipline through enforcement of the company policies.
  • Maintain a clean, safe work environment within the department through use of 5S principles.
  • Communicate goals for each area.
  • Monitor product quality to achieve a superior quality reputation.
  • Provide and promote solutions that will eliminate reoccurring problems.
  • Understand the product and how it performs.
  • Lead and set an example for others.
  • Keep team members motivated toward continuous improvement.
  • Review, Develop, and Communicate work instruction updates and ISO documentation.
  • Provide instruction for proper use of tools and fixtures.
  • Communicate material shortages to the materials manager/supervisor.
  • Communicate equipment issues to supervision, maintenance and engineering.
  • Understand and perform functions within an MRP system. Control inventory movement through MRP transactions.

Physical Requirements
  • Frequently (61-90%)
    • Standing
    • Walking
    • Twist using elbow
    • Twist using shoulder
    • Using push motion (i.e. cart)
    • Using pulling motion (i.e. pallet jack)
    • Heel of hand to push
    • Reaching out in front
  • Sometimes (31-60%)
    • Sitting at a computer
    • Bending
    • Reach above shoulders
    • Kneeling
    • Sitting bent over look (i.e. looking down at bench)
    • Reaching below waist
    • Heavy lift (50+ lbs) as team lift
  • Rarely (1-30%)
    • Squatting
